In an air‑to‑air and close‑up pilot photo at Royal Navy International Air Day at RNAS Yeovilton 2019, a Hawker Sea Fury T20 (G‑RNHF, VX281, VL‑120/ES‑3615) is shown in flight. The legacy British naval fighter‑bomber, equipped with a Bristol Centaurus XVIII radial engine and multi‑blade propeller, is presented in Royal Navy historic display paint during aerial demonstrations.
